Washington Regional Medical System (the “System”) is our region’s only locally governed, community-owned, not-for-profit healthcare system. The System includes a 425-bed acute care hospital known as Washington Regional Medical Center (the “Hospital”) which is located in Fayetteville, Arkansas. The Hospital is supported by the System- including primary, specialty and urgent care operations - that span across Northwest Arkansas into Harrison and Eureka Springs. Position Summary
The role of Fitness Specialist reports to the Center for Exercise Manager. This position is responsible for providing instructions, exercise programs, and support that will assist participants.
Essential Position Responsibilities
-
Evaluate participants abilities, needs, and physical conditions, and develop suitable training programs to meet special requirements
-
Demonstrate proper technique for various exercises and routines to minimize injuries and improve fitness
-
Ensure the safety of clients during training sessions
-
Properly inspect, maintain, and clean fitness equipment, exercise floor, and classrooms
-
Administer emergency first aid and refers injured persons to physicians, as needed
Qualifications
-
Education: Bachelors degree in related field, required. Minimum 5 years experience and current enrollment in a program will be considered in lieu of.
- Licensure and Certifications: Group Exercise Certification or Personal Trainer certification from an accredited program, required. Automated External Defibrillator certification, required. CPR required within 90 days.
- Experience: Previous experience in a exercise center setting, preferred.
Work Environment: This position will spend 80% of time walking and/or standing while pushing, pulling, lifting, and/or carrying up to 50 lbs. This position will spend 20% of time sitting while performing work in a standard office environment.
